Alert: canary-gate-violation. This fires when a canary deployment in the Lanternfish pipeline proceeds past a gate despite failing error-rate or latency checks. Do not manually promote the build; instead, pause the pipeline and notify the release captain. The complete gating rules, thresholds, and override procedure for contractors are described on the internal page here.

operations page: https://confluence.lumicsys.internal/projects/display/projects/display

## Tuning

The receipt mailer (Almsgate) batches donation receipts and sends through the Thornquay relay. On-call: if the queue backs up, resist the urge to crank batch size — the relay rate-limits per connection, and bigger batches just mean bigger retries. Scale worker count first, then shorten the flush interval. Dedupe window must stay longer than the retry horizon or donors get duplicate receipts, which generates tickets. All knobs live in one place and are read at worker start. Current production values follow.

tuning table, kajop-yafof:
QUOTAS = {
    "wenath": 10,
    "ulaael": 5,
}

Handover: TyposentryBot

Pasha — scanner is stable on the Dunmere registry mirror. Last sweep flagged four lookalike packages; all quarantined, notes in the tracker. Nightly job runs after the mirror sync, don't reschedule it earlier. Only pending item is the allowlist refresh, which Maret owns. Current production settings, for the release record, are listed below.

deployment values, bahop-fahag:
[silok]
host = silok.lumictech.test
user = silok_svc
database = silok_prod

### Request Tracing with Spanloop

Quick note for the sync: all Harborline microservices now forward trace context through Spanloop automatically, so you get end-to-end spans without touching middleware. Just make sure your service propagates the `x-spanloop-trace` header on outbound calls — drop it and the trace splits in two, which is why last week's latency graphs looked cursed. To query traces locally or replay a request path, the Spanloop ingest API authenticates with the key below:

app token of bawip-bagaf = zpat7_H2w6qRk